It was a wacky week, with Bug's baptism this past Sunday. The ceremony involved the baptism gown that I wore when I was a baby, and my sister wore when she was a baby, and now my daughter has also worn. It also involved the christening bowl from Twostripe's side of the family, which has been used now over the course of three centuries, with the first baptism taking place in, I believe, the 1880s. Three adults were also baptized in the same service, and all of the candidates had water poured over their heads with sea shells. It was quite lovely.
